Summary of the IELTS Academic Test

The IELTS Academic test evaluates a prospect's efficiency in four essential locations: Listening, Reading, Writing, and Speaking. Each area is created to gauge the prospect's ability to use English in an academic environment successfully. Below is a breakdown of the test format:

SectionPeriodJobsScoring
Listening30 minutes4 areas, 40 productsBand score (0-9)
Reading60 minutes3 sections, 40 itemsBand score (0-9)
Writing60 minutes2 tasksBand score (0-9)
Speaking11-14 minutes3 partsBand score (0-9)

Test Dates and Locations in Uzbekistan

IELTS tests are conducted regularly throughout the year in various cities in Uzbekistan. Significant cities such as Tashkent, Samarkand, and Bukhara typically host the evaluation. Prospects must examine the main British Council or IDP Education websites for specific test dates and locations.

Why Take the IELTS Academic Test?

Taking the IELTS Academic test can have a number of advantages:

  1. Higher Education Opportunities: Many universities in English-speaking countries need an IELTS Academic rating as part of their admission procedure.
  2. Profession Advancement: An excellent score can enhance one's CV and open doors to much better task opportunities, especially in international companies.
  3. Migration Purposes: In some cases, a valid IELTS score is required for visa applications in English-speaking nations.
  4. Personal Development: Preparing for the IELTS can improve English proficiency overall, increasing confidence in using the language.

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)

1. What is the minimum IELTS rating required for universities?

The minimum score generally required differs by organization and program however generally ranges from 6.0 to 7.5 for undergraduate and postgraduate courses.

2. The length of time is the IELTS score valid?

IELTS ratings stand for 2 years. After this period, candidates need to retake the test to restore their ratings.
